You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@ws.apache.org by ve...@apache.org on 2016/05/26 21:52:13 UTC
svn commit: r1745656 - in /webservices/axiom/trunk/aspects/om-aspects: ./
src/main/java/org/apache/axiom/om/impl/stream/ds/
src/main/java/org/apache/axiom/om/impl/stream/stax/
Author: veithen
Date: Thu May 26 21:52:13 2016
New Revision: 1745656
URL: http://svn.apache.org/viewvc?rev=1745656&view=rev
Log:
Move MTOMXMLStreamWriterImpl to the right package; it is now exclusively used when serializing/expanding an OMDataSource.
Added:
web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/MTOMXMLStreamWriterImpl.java
- copied, changed from r1745652, web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/stax/MTOMXMLStreamWriterImpl.java
Removed:
web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/stax/MTOMXMLStreamWriterImpl.java
Modified:
webservices/axiom/trunk/aspects/om-aspects/pom.xml
web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/PushOMDataSourceReader.java
Modified: webservices/axiom/trunk/aspects/om-aspects/pom.xml
URL: http://svn.apache.org/viewvc/webservices/axiom/trunk/aspects/om-aspects/pom.xml?rev=1745656&r1=1745655&r2=1745656&view=diff
==============================================================================
--- webservices/axiom/trunk/aspects/om-aspects/pom.xml (original)
+++ webservices/axiom/trunk/aspects/om-aspects/pom.xml Thu May 26 21:52:13 2016
@@ -82,7 +82,6 @@
<configuration>
<ignore>
<!-- TODO -->
- org.apache.axiom.om.impl.stream.stax.MTOMXMLStreamWriterImpl -> org.apache.axiom.om.impl.stream.ds.PushOMDataSourceStreamWriter,
org.apache.axiom.om.impl.intf.AxiomContainer$AxiomContainerSupport$2 -> org.apache.axiom.om.impl.stream.xop.XOPEncodingFilterHandler
</ignore>
</configuration>
Copied: web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/MTOMXMLStreamWriterImpl.java (from r1745652, web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/stax/MTOMXMLStreamWriterImpl.java)
URL: http://svn.apache.org/viewvc/web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/MTOMXMLStreamWriterImpl.java?p2=web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/MTOMXMLStreamWriterImpl.java&p1=web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/stax/MTOMXMLStreamWriterImpl.java&r1=1745652&r2=1745656&rev=1745656&view=diff
==============================================================================
--- web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/stax/MTOMXMLStreamWriterImpl.java (original)
+++ web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/MTOMXMLStreamWriterImpl.java Thu May 26 21:52:13 2016
@@ -17,7 +17,7 @@
* under the License.
*/
-package org.apache.axiom.om.impl.stream.stax;
+package org.apache.axiom.om.impl.stream.ds;
import java.io.OutputStream;
@@ -36,19 +36,19 @@ import org.apache.axiom.om.OMOutputForma
import org.apache.axiom.om.impl.MTOMXMLStreamWriter;
import org.apache.axiom.om.impl.common.serializer.push.XmlDeclarationRewriterHandler;
import org.apache.axiom.om.impl.common.serializer.push.XsiTypeFilterHandler;
-import org.apache.axiom.om.impl.stream.ds.PushOMDataSourceStreamWriter;
+import org.apache.axiom.om.impl.stream.stax.XmlHandlerStreamWriter;
import org.apache.axiom.om.impl.stream.xop.XOPEncodingFilterHandler;
import org.apache.axiom.om.impl.stream.xop.XOPHandler;
import org.apache.axiom.om.util.CommonUtils;
import org.apache.commons.logging.Log;
import org.apache.commons.logging.LogFactory;
-public class MTOMXMLStreamWriterImpl extends MTOMXMLStreamWriter {
+final class MTOMXMLStreamWriterImpl extends MTOMXMLStreamWriter {
private static final Log log = LogFactory.getLog(MTOMXMLStreamWriterImpl.class);
private final XMLStreamWriter xmlWriter;
private final OMOutputFormat format;
- public MTOMXMLStreamWriterImpl(XMLStreamWriter xmlWriter, OMOutputFormat format) {
+ MTOMXMLStreamWriterImpl(XMLStreamWriter xmlWriter, OMOutputFormat format) {
this.xmlWriter = xmlWriter;
if (log.isDebugEnabled()) {
log.debug("Creating MTOMXMLStreamWriter");
Modified: web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/PushOMDataSourceReader.java
URL: http://svn.apache.org/viewvc/web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/PushOMDataSourceReader.java?rev=1745656&r1=1745655&r2=1745656&view=diff
==============================================================================
--- web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/PushOMDataSourceReader.java (original)
+++ webservices/axiom/trunk/aspects/om-aspects/src/main/java/org/apache/axiom/om/impl/stream/ds/PushOMDataSourceReader.java Thu May 26 21:52:13 2016
@@ -34,7 +34,6 @@ import org.apache.axiom.om.OMNamespace;
import org.apache.axiom.om.OMOutputFormat;
import org.apache.axiom.om.impl.common.serializer.push.XmlDeclarationRewriterHandler;
import org.apache.axiom.om.impl.intf.AxiomSourcedElement;
-import org.apache.axiom.om.impl.stream.stax.MTOMXMLStreamWriterImpl;
import org.apache.axiom.om.impl.stream.stax.XmlHandlerStreamWriter;
final class PushOMDataSourceReader implements XmlReader {